    Langkat Regency (Indonesian: Kabupaten Langkat) is the northernmost regency of North Sumatra Province in Indonesia.Its administrative centre is the town of Stabat.It has a land area of 6,263.29 km 2 and its population was 967,535 at the 2010 Census [2] and 1,030,202 at the 2020 Census; [3] the official estimate as at mid 2023 was 1,066,711 - comprising 538,822 males and 527,889 females.     Asahan Regency is a regency in North Sumatra Province of Indonesia.Following the creation of the new Batubara Regency (which was carved out of Asahan Regency on 15 June 2007), the regency now covers an area of 3,732.97 square kilometres; it had a population of 668,272 according to the 2010 census [2] and 769,960 in the 2020 Census; [3] the official estimate as of mid-2023 was 802,563 ...
